Understanding Your Local Market

Before creating sales prompts, it is essential to understand the unique characteristics of your local market. This includes demographics, common cleaning concerns, and cultural preferences. Conduct surveys, gather feedback, and analyze competitors to gather valuable insights.

Key Elements of Customized Sales Prompts

  • Localized Language: Use terminology and phrases familiar to your community.
  • Address Specific Needs: Highlight services that solve common local problems, such as pet hair removal or allergy-friendly cleaning.
  • Community Involvement: Mention local events or partnerships to build trust.
  • Personalization: Use customer names or specific property types to make prompts more relevant.

Examples of Customized Sales Prompts

Here are some tailored sales prompt examples for different local markets:

For a Suburban Neighborhood

“Looking for a reliable cleaning service in Maplewood? Our team specializes in family-friendly cleaning that keeps your home safe and spotless. Book today and enjoy a healthier living space!”

For a Downtown Urban Area

“Busy city life in Downtown? Let us handle your apartment cleaning with flexible scheduling and eco-friendly products. Contact us for a free quote today!”

Implementing Your Customized Prompts

Integrate your tailored prompts into your marketing channels, including website content, social media, email campaigns, and in-person interactions. Consistency and relevance are key to building trust and attracting local clients.

Measuring Success and Making Adjustments

Track response rates and customer inquiries related to your prompts. Use feedback to refine your messaging, ensuring it continues to meet the evolving needs of your local market. Regular updates keep your marketing fresh and effective.
